Overview of IELTS
Before diving into the registration procedure, let's very first understand what IELTS is. It is jointly handled by British Council, IDP: IELTS Australia, and Cambridge English Language Assessment. The test is developed to assess the language capability of prospects who require to study or work where English is the language of communication.
Types of IELTS Tests
Candidates can choose between two variations of the IELTS:
| Test Type | Purpose |
|---|---|
| IELTS Academic | For those preparing to register in universities or other college institutions. |
| IELTS General Training | For those intending to acquire work experience, or for migration purposes. |

IELTS Registration Process in Uzbekistan
The registration process for IELTS in Uzbekistan is straightforward, yet it is vital to follow the steps thoroughly to ensure a smooth experience.
Step-by-Step Registration Guide
- Select the Test Type: Determine whether you require to take the Academic or General Training test based on your objectives.
- Discover the Test Center: Identify the closest authorized IELTS test center in Uzbekistan. The British Council and IDP both use IELTS testing in significant cities.
- Inspect Test Dates: Test dates vary by area. Examine the main IELTS site or get in touch with the test center to find offered dates.
- Prepare Required Documents: Candidates must offer a legitimate type of identification (usually a passport or nationwide ID).
- Register Online: Visit the official IELTS website, select your test type, choose a test date, and fill out the online registration form.
- Pay the Registration Fee: Payment can generally be made by means of credit/debit card. Guarantee you receive verification of your registration.
- Get Confirmation: After successful registration and payment, candidates will receive an e-mail verification with details of the test.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

IELTS ratings are legitimate for 2 years from the date of the test. After that period, prospects might require to retake the test.
2. Can I change my test date after registration?
Modifications to the test date are possible, but they must be made at least five weeks before your set up test. Depending upon the test center's policy, a cost may be charged for rescheduling.
3. What if I require support throughout the test?
Candidates who require special assistance or accommodations ought to notify the test center at the time of registration to ensure required arrangements are made.
4. Can I take the IELTS test more than when?
Yes, prospects can take the test as lots of times as they want. Nevertheless, it is suggested to prepare completely before trying the test again.
5. How can I examine my IELTS results?
Results are normally offered online 13 days after the test. Prospects can visit to their profile on the IELTS website to access their scores.
